A pea-jacket is a type of heavy-duty jacket that is traditionally made of navy blue wool and has a double-breasted front with large buttons. It is characterized by its short length and wide lapels. This type of jacket was originally worn by sailors, but has since become a popular garment for both men and women. There are several synonyms for the term pea-jacket, including peacoat, pilot jacket, reefer jacket, and a P-coat. Each of these terms refers to a similar type of jacket that is typically made from wool or a wool blend and features a similar design and style to the original pea-jacket.
